The thermal transfer film is a functional film and has a very wide range of uses in many fields. After the thermal transfer film is used once, it cannot be used for the second time, and its consumption is very large. The thermal transfer film is produced from polypropylene or polyethylene. It has all the properties of plastics, such as being able to burn, being able to float on water, etc. These are its properties. 2. Discarded thermal transfer film can be recycled for use. The thermal transfer film can be melted at high temperature to form a jelly-like liquid. Using its characteristics, we can say that a large amount of waste film is compressed first, then melted through related mechanical equipment, and finally passed through. Granulators make them into plastic pellets, which can be used in many different industries. This method requires a professional production line to complete. We can contract it to other companies or set up our own factories. It is suitable for companies with a large output of waste film, so that they can form a completed production line, which can produce multiple effects on the company. income.
